- Employee Assistance ProgramThe Care Provider is responsible for
providing personal assistance and daily care and services related
to the residents in order to enhance the residents' independence
and quality of life, in accordance with the company's mission and
values.Responsibilities:
- Assist residents in their Activates of Daily Living (ADL) as
specified in the resident's service and car plan. This includes
eating, bathing, dressing toileting, transferring (walking), and
continence.
- Respond to residents' needs promptly while maintaining
residents' self-respect, dignity, safety, and confidentiality.
- Communicate any observed or suspected resident change of
condition to a supervisor immediately.
- Maintain a safe and secure environment for all staff,
residents, and guests, following established safety standards.
- Encourage teamwork through cooperative interactions with
co-workers and other departmentsQualifications:
- Experience preferred but not necessary; we will train the right
candidate
- Must be at least 18 years of age
- High School Diploma or GED
- Excellent customer service skills
- Strong desire to work with the elderly and care for their
needs
- Possess written and verbal skills to interact and communicate
effectively with employees, supervisors, physicians, healthcare
professionals, residents, and their families.
- Must pass a Criminal Background check and Health Screening
tests, including COVID-19 Polymerase Chain Reaction (PCR) test
within 72 hours of start date.
